What is a Horizontal CNC Machining Center?

A Horizontal CNC Machining Center is a sophisticated machine tool designed for high-precision machining tasks. Unlike traditional vertical machines, this type of center positions the spindle horizontally. This orientation allows for better chip removal and improved cutting speeds.

Advantages of Using Horizontal CNC Machining Centers

Improved Precision

One of the most significant benefits of a Horizontal CNC Machining Center is its exceptional accuracy. This machine operates with tight tolerances, ensuring that every part is produced to exact specifications. For manufacturers, this means reduced waste and higher-quality products.

Enhanced Productivity

Horizontal CNC Machining Centers allow for greater productivity. The automated features enable quicker changeovers between jobs. This efficiency leads to shorter production times and increased output. As a result, businesses can meet customer demands more effectively.

Space Optimization

Another advantage is the compact design of these machines. Despite their advanced capabilities, Horizontal CNC Machining Centers are often more space-efficient than traditional setups. Businesses can maximize their floor space, allowing for a streamlined workflow.
